
Over four months, contributed to the revbayes/revbayes repository by enhancing documentation, implementing error handling features, and developing robust test suites. Focused on improving onboarding and usability, they delivered comprehensive Markdown documentation for evolutionary biology modeling functions and aligned naming conventions to reduce user confusion. Leveraging C++ and R, they introduced the stop() function in RevLanguage, enabling users to halt execution with custom error messages for better script control. To ensure reliability, they designed and refined a targeted test suite validating stop() error handling, emphasizing clear outputs and maintainability. Their work prioritized clarity, consistency, and long-term codebase quality.
